RankoHubBot
If you found this page from your server logs: RankoHubBot is the crawler behind RankoHub's Website Audit. It fetches a site's pages the way a search engine would, to report technical SEO issues — broken links and images, missing titles, indexability problems and similar.
Why it visited your site
RankoHubBot does not roam the web discovering sites. It only crawls a website when that site's owner — or the SEO agency working for them — has explicitly requested an audit of it inside RankoHub. If you saw it in your logs, someone responsible for the site asked for that audit.
How it identifies itself
Every request carries this User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(compatible; RankoHubBot/1.0; +https://rankohub.com/bot)
Requests originate primarily from our EU server at 135.181.56.95.
How it behaves
It honors robots.txt, uses your sitemap.xml when available, crawls at a moderate rate, and confirms every reported broken link with a second request before it ever appears in a report — so a working link is never reported as broken.
How to block or limit it
To block it entirely, add these two lines to your robots.txt: “User-agent: RankoHubBot” followed by “Disallow: /”. To keep it out of specific sections only, use a narrower Disallow path. Changes take effect on the next crawl.
Who operates it
RankoHubBot is operated by RankoHub (rankohub.com), an SEO analytics platform hosted in the EU. For anything about the bot — including asking us not to crawl you — write to [email protected] and we will sort it out.
